While reading a textbook especially for science or social studies, students are going to run across specific words and terms that relate to the topic. Students may struggle with knowing the meanings of these terms because they have never seen them before. In this case, students should use the same tactics that they have used before in determining the meanings of unknown words. They should use context clues and break down words based on their Greek or Latin roots or affixes. In this quiz, students will determine the meaning of the word based on the context clues and its roots and affixes.
